Dental Clinic - Pattaya International Hospital

I needed a little dental work done. I made an appointment with Dr. Ari at the PIH.

 

Dr. Ari is a card. Speaks pretty good English. She laughs, jokes and sings. Sometimes she even works on teeth. :rolleyes:

 

The place is exceptionally clean throughout (at least on the surface). They use bottled water for rinsing.

 

My US dentist quoted $2,000 USD for two crowns. Dr. Ari did the work for $700 USD

 

The work was spread out over one month so it helps if your staying in town for a while.

 

She seems to be very thorough and detail oriented. I felt confident I had a good product when she was finished.

They do not perform general anesthesis for dental work according to the answer i have received today:

 

"Please be informed that gerneral anesthesia is performed in the 2 operating rooms, these rooms have no dental facilities!"
